Bronx, NY  — Mayor Bill de Blasio was joined by Speaker Carl Heastie on Frbruary 1st  to announce major repairs for the community center at NYCHA’s Eastchester Gardens Development.

“Community centers are the heart of our neighborhoods, and provide a place for all New Yorkers to come together, learn and have fun,” said Mayor Bill de Blasio. “These long overdue renovations will ensure that Eastchester residents have access to all the services they deserve.”

The City will invest nearly $4 million to renovate and upgrade the gym, classrooms, heating system and plumbing that serve over 2,000 NYCHA residents. Construction will start in 2021. This investment is part of the Administration’s total commitment to $2.1 billion to repair NYCHA’s infrastructure. In January 2018, the Mayor announced $13 million to improve NYCHA’s response to heating emergencies this winter, followed by an additional $200 million for long-term heating improvements at 20 NYCHA developments.

“Every New Yorker deserves access to safe, affordable housing,” said Assembly Speaker Carl Heastie. “I want to thank Mayor de Blasio for recognizing the need for critical repairs at Eastchester Gardens. For the families that live here, this funding will go a long way in helping make much-needed infrastructure improvements as well as enhance shared recreational and meeting spaces like the gymnasium, community center and classrooms.”
